At Sodexo, you'll belong in a team where everyone plays an important part in delivering an exceptional customer experience. We're looking for a reliable and hardworking Kitchen Porter to join our team in Epsom, supporting our chefs and Food Service Assistants to keep the kitchen running smoothly.

You'll play a key role in maintaining high standards of cleanliness, supporting the kitchen team, managing deliveries and ensuring the kitchen is ready to deliver an excellent service every day.

What you'll do

  • Keep kitchen areas clean, tidy and hygienic
  • Wash dishes, crockery, cutlery and kitchen equipment
  • Clean fridges, work surfaces, equipment, floors, walls and doors
  • Remove waste and maintain clean bin areas
  • Receive, check and store deliveries
  • Support stock rotation and stock takes
  • Ensure stock is stored safely and correctly
  • Support the chefs and Food Service Assistants during service
  • Help with general kitchen duties and any additional tasks required
  • Assist with moving tables or equipment when required
  • Follow opening and closing procedures
  • Complete required paperwork and records
  • Operate kitchen equipment safely and correctly
  • Prioritise tasks and respond to changing business needs
  • Follow all food safety, COSHH, health & safety and company procedures
  • Attend required training and support the wider team when needed
  • Maintain a positive and professional approach when supporting customers and colleagues
